Hotel rates change based on a few main things. Location is usually the biggest factor; staying right downtown or near a major stadium costs more than staying in the suburbs. Demand is the other key driver. If a city is hosting a big convention, a holiday parade, or a concert, rooms fill up fast and prices spike. Mid-week stays are often cheaper than weekends, too. To find budget-friendly hotels in Gainesville, consider looking at properties slightly outside the immediate downtown or university areas, as these tend to be more expensive. Booking during non-peak times, such as weekdays or outside of major university events, can also lead to lower rates. Always compare prices across different booking platforms and directly with the hotels themselves. Hotel Indigo is a boutique hotel brand under the InterContinental Hotels Group (IHG), known for its unique design that reflects the local neighborhood's character and culture. Each Hotel Indigo property offers a distinct aesthetic and amenities tailored to its specific location. IHG Hotels & Resorts is a multinational hospitality company that owns a vast portfolio of hotel brands, including InterContinental, Holiday Inn, and Crowne Plaza. They offer a wide spectrum of lodging options, from luxury to budget-friendly, catering to diverse traveler needs.
